Attractions/Info

The village of Pont Saint Mamet is 5 minutes by car which has an excellent boulangerie/well stocked grocery store that is open every day. 

The town of Villamblard which is 6km away has many facilities including a restaurant, bars, grocery store, boulangerie, tennis courts to hire and has a weekly market and holds music festivals throughout the summer. You can also visit Villamblard's own castle.

The town of Vergt is 12km away and has a large supermarket, petrol station, many restaurants and bars, shops and a weekly market on a Friday and has various music acts/bands playing throughout the summer months.

 


 Bergerac is 20km away and has a fine historic centre with good shops, large supermarkets, restaurants and markets.   The Dordogne river runs through Bergerac and there are many boat trips available to choose from. 

 


 Perigueux is 25km away and has a lovely old pedestrianised centre with interesting shops and restaurants.  There are excellent regular markets twice a week throughout the year.  In the winter there is the marché au gras and truffle markets.

To the north, Limoges has many factory shops selling porcelain. The Dordogne region is renowned for its colourful markets and you can go to a different one each day of the week. There are many sporting activities available in the area including bike riding, walking, canoeing, kayaking, go-karting, boat trips etc. There are also wine tasting trips and many chateau to visit.
